I agree with Hef. From a technical standpoint Andy is better.
However, I think The Edge has an amazing understanding of how to use the guitar to create amazing sounds. I remember watching a video where he explained how he mixed sound effects and distortions for a specific riff. What he was playing on the guitar was by no means complex, but the sound that came out of the speakers was unbelievable.

How The Edge is not winning this poll in a landslide is absolutely beyond me. From a guitar standpoint, the guy has single-handedly changed the way guitars are played and could sound in a band context using digital effects. He has a voice of his own on the instrument and has used that to great effect in a band with a career spanning 4 decades.
